
Majlinda KelmendiMajlinda Kelmendi (born 9 May 1991, Peja, Kosovo) is a Kosovan judoka, two-time World Champion, four-time European Champion, and the first Olympic gold medallist in the history of Kosovo. Competing in the under-52 kg weight category, she is widely regarded as one of the most accomplished judokas of her generation. Aysel Önder’s life has been shaped by her passion for sports and determination despite her intellectual disability. Born in the İskenderun district of Hatay, Önder showed interest in football during childhood and, guided by her teachers, turned to athletics. With the support of her family and guidance from her teachers, she embarked on her sporting career while continuing to develop academically and athletically.
